Great place for road trip break. Nice place with easy access from State Highway 1. Trucks rumbling past the big windows are part of the atmosphere.

Passing through Foxton and stopped for lunch. Food was delicious and while we were there very busy. They have a menu and a range of ready-made foods to select from. Mushrooms and egg are wonderful. Waffles, Filo pastries, ,ditto. Stop in you'll be surprised.

I was taken to Robert Harris in Foxton for a birthday treat. I had a ham and cheese croissant, it was delicious, my companion had brioche French toast with fruit, a berry compote with mascarpone, and maple syrup, which looked divine, and my companion said it tasted divine too. The atmosphere was very nice, and the decor was too, an eclectic mix of vintage, retro and modern, lots of memories were brought up. Last but not least, the service was some of the best I've had, we were served by a lovely young lady, who was helpful and accommodating, and looked like she was having a fabulous day. Thank you for a beautiful start to a great day.

Great place to stop if you are passing through. Coffee was very nice and scones were fabulous, I would go as far as to say that the cheese scone was the best I have ever had. Good service from the hardworking staff. Lots of parking available.

Potential to be great. I like the airy venue with historical photos. Smoothie bowl was lovely but oily deep-fried corn fritters not so nice; Staff nice and friendly but five uncleared tables around us was not attractive.
